I do, however, remember (and remember seeing) comet Hale-Bopp, and I feel the need to let younger audiences know about it: not just to lighten the mood, but also to provide some context.
For those of us old enough to remember the EIGHTIES (to say nothing of the Nineties), one of the biggest letdowns of the era was when, after years of hype and merchandising, the much-touted Halley's Comet returned to Earth in 1986 . . . and was barely visible in the sky. It had lost a lot of its "tail" of icy particles, and you couldn't see it anymore without a telescope. So it offered a bit of closure when, over a decade later, the little-known Hale-Bopp comet came by and unexpectedly DID deliver some of the light show we'd been expecting before! I actually remember stepping outside of my college apartment one night with my brother, and easily seeing the comet with the naked eye. And that, my friends, is the sight that Heaven's Gate, apparently, took as a sign.
